James Michael Cardinal Harvey (born October 20, 1949 in Milwaukee , Wisconsin , USA ) is archpriest of the Patriarchal Basilica of St. Paul Outside the Walls .

Life

After studying Catholic theology and philosophy , Harvey received on June 29, 1975 in Rome through Pope Paul VI. the sacrament of ordination for the Archdiocese of Milwaukee . From 1976 to 1978 he graduated from the Pontifical Diplomatic Academy and was an alumne of the Pontifical North America College . In 1980 he was at the Pontifical Gregorian University after completing his dissertation on the subject of The Jurisdiction of the College of Bishops after Gianvincenzo Bolgeni. A presentation in the light of the teaching of "Lumen gentium" of the Second Vatican Council on Dr. iur. can. doctorate and then joined the diplomatic service in the March 25 of the same year the Holy See one. There he initially worked as an attaché in the Papal Representation in the Dominican Republic , before moving to the Vatican State Secretariat on July 10, 1982 . On October 27, 1982 Pope John Paul II awarded him the honorary title of Chaplain of His Holiness ( Monsignor ) and on November 9, 1994 the title of Honorary Prelate of His Holiness .

On July 22, 1997, John Paul II appointed him Assessor in the State Secretariat and on February 7, 1998 appointed him Titular Bishop of Memphis and Prefect of the Prefecture of the Papal House . On March 19 of that year he donated to him in St. Peter's Basilica , the episcopal ordination ; Co- consecrators were the Cardinal Secretary of State Angelo Sodano and the Archbishop of Krakow , Cardinal Franciszek Macharski .

On September 29, 2003 he was appointed titular archbishop pro hac vice while retaining his titular bishopric .

As prefect of the papal house, Harvey had the then Pope Benedict XVI. brokered the valet Paolo Gabriele , whose stealing and disclosure of documents from the Pope's apartment triggered the first Vatileaks affair in 2012. Benedict XVI. then replaced Harvey with his confidante and private secretary Georg Gänswein and appointed Harvey himself on November 23, 2012 archpriest of the Patriarchal Basilica of St. Paul Outside the Walls . In the consistory the next day he accepted him as a cardinal deacon with the titled deaconry San Pio V a Villa Carpegna in the college of cardinals .

Harvey's motto is “ Zelus domus tuae ” (German: “Zeal for your house”) and comes from Psalm 69.10  EU : “Because zeal for your house has consumed me”.

After the resignation of Benedict XVI. Cardinal Harvey attended the 2013 conclave elected Pope Francis .

Order of Knights of the Holy Sepulcher in Jerusalem

James Michael Harvey was inducted into the Knightly Order of the Holy Sepulcher in Jerusalem on November 13, 1997 with the rank of Commander . In 1998 he was promoted to commander with a star. In 2012 he was appointed Grand Cross Knight by Cardinal Grand Master Edwin Frederick O'Brien .
